We are still a bit early to actually reserve permits, but that time will arrive sooner rather than later. There may be a change in how permits are reserved for the early planners. The Forest Service is working with outfitters for a plan of action this winter. For instance, there might not be a lottery anymore and they may just open up permits on a specific date. We will keep you posted on all of this, of course. But, no matter how or when we are able to reserve permits for you, get your trip on our books and we'll be ready to reserve your permit as soon as we know what the plan is going to be. Remember that it's always better to get your permit early than at the last minute. That will certainly give you the best chance at getting the entry point that is your first choice. This past Monday, Steve Johnson and some other representatives from Outfitters were invited to accompany the Forest Service as they went into the Lake One Area. Out of this trip we've gotten our first look at the fire touched closure areas that came first hand. Overall, Steve Johnson said that he came away more encouraged than discouraged and saw many signs of greening up, wildlife and a forest carrying on with life. In some places, as you'll see, that means little or no obvious change to a canoe camper's immediate surroundings. In other places the campsites were drastically wounded. Some campsites will appear normal but have different views across the lake than campers are accustomed to. As the natural course of action after a fire, some areas will appear much more open to the naked eye until the new growth begins to fill those areas. We are encouraged by what he discovered and are anxious to paddle all the routes within the closure zone as soon as we can.
